The paper discusses the potentialities of the plasmo-ozonocatalytic (POC) system for removal of microcontaminants (MC).Atmosphere contaminated by vapours of ethylene, ammonia and halon C2F4Br2 was vented through a plasmo-catalytic unit. It was shown that process of plasmo-chemical decomposition of ethylene was connected with formation of formaldehyde. It was found that achieved degree of removal ethylene was 70%, ammonia - 99% and C2F4Br2 - 92%.
